Given: One side of an equilateral triangle is 30cm.

To find: The area of the triangle.

Answer:

Formula to find area of an equilateral triangle = √3a^2/4, where a is the side.

a = 30cm

Substituting the value of a (given) in the formula,

√3*(30)^2/4

= √3*30*30/4

= √3*15*15

= 225√3cm^2
